Responsibilities:
Responsible for management of Site Quality Review program at site.
Understand the Quality/ Site objectives - identify the key performance indicators through which the Quality /Site of objectives can be measured.
Develop strategy for improved compliance against the metrics and maintain systems to measure performance against established targets.
Facilitate Site Quality Review meeting and ensure all key metric presented to the management & actions indicated are addressed and successfully implemented.
Responsible for overview of CAPA management at site.
Monitor the CAPA Life Cycle to ensure on time closure of CAPA and drive the metrics.
Track/ Trend CAPA metrics and provide feedback to management on periodic basis in relation to CAPA.
Facilitate CAPA Site Quality Review meeting and ensure the actions indicated are addressed and successfully implemented.
Liaise with Digital and global teams for new modules/ platforms deployment and enhancement /upgrades in gQTS/ eQMS systems.
Represent as Subject Matter Expert for gQTS/eQMS and management of end users and access roles.
Support to resolve day-to-day queries and take-up system enhancements to the global team to fix issues.
Ensure compliance & on-time implementation of corrective actions/preventive actions derived from Regulatory Inspections and Third party or Corporate Assessments through completion.
Perform Network sites regulatory observations gap assessment or Regulatory Observations Network Assessments (RONA) to identify gaps at site and implement CAPAs within agreed timelines.
Co-ordinate with Pfizer global Inspection Readiness and global Subject Matter Experts for Inspection Readiness activities.
Oversee he Inspection Readiness tracker and its timely update as per current information.
Design & execute awareness trainings, campaigns, and GEMBA walkthroughs to prepare Subject Matter Experts & colleagues confidently engage with auditors or inspectors.
Responsible for maintaining Inspection Logistics & preparing, running front room & back room during inspection.
Responsible to drive Quality Culture Maturity Assessment (QCMA) and timely update of Quality Improvement Plan (QIP).
Review data for preparation of metrics for Inspection Readiness and Regulatory Inspections actions status.
Experience: Minimum 10 years of experience in the pharmaceutical industry, preferably in sterile formulations
Preferred Education/ Qualification: Master’s degree in sciences/ Pharmaceutical sciences
